Why House Removals in Canary Wharf Need Local Expertise

Professional house removals planning in Canary Wharf with local access considerations

Canary Wharf is not just another London neighbourhood. It is a highly developed business and residential hub with a distinctive layout, traffic flow, and building management systems. Because of this, house removals in Canary Wharf often require more planning than a standard domestic move. A mover with local experience understands how to work around narrow access points, timed loading zones, and building rules that may differ from one block to another.

Local expertise also matters when it comes to scheduling. In a busy area like Canary Wharf, road activity can vary depending on the time of day, nearby office traffic, and weekend events. Professional house movers who regularly operate in the area can recommend the best windows for collection and delivery, helping you avoid unnecessary delays and stress.

Another important factor is building management. Many Canary Wharf developments have specific procedures for movers, including advance booking of lifts, proof of insurance, or restrictions on move-in times. A removal company familiar with these requirements can help you stay compliant and keep your move running smoothly.

Packing Tips for House Removals in Canary Wharf

Packing is one of the most time-consuming aspects of moving, but it can be managed effectively with a structured approach. If you are handling your own packing for house removals Canary Wharf, begin with items you rarely use, such as seasonal clothing, decorative pieces, and spare household goods. Work room by room to stay organised and reduce confusion.

Use strong boxes of similar sizes so they can be stacked safely in the removal van. Heavy items such as books should be packed into smaller boxes, while lighter belongings can go into larger ones. Clearly label each box with its destination room and a brief list of contents. This makes unpacking quicker and helps movers place items in the right rooms when you arrive at your new home.

Fragile items deserve extra attention. Wrap glassware, ceramics, and ornaments individually with packing paper or bubble wrap. Use towels and soft linens to fill gaps and prevent movement inside the box. If you have valuable or delicate possessions, it is wise to inform your movers in advance so they can handle them with the appropriate care.

How to Prepare Furniture and Large Items

Furniture preparation and protection during a Canary Wharf house move

Large items are often the most challenging part of house removals in Canary Wharf. Sofas, wardrobes, beds, dining tables, and appliances may need dismantling before they can be moved safely. If your chosen removal company offers this service, it can save you a great deal of time and effort. Otherwise, preparing your furniture in advance can help the move go more efficiently.

Remove drawers, loose shelves, and detachable parts where possible. Keep screws, bolts, and fittings in clearly labelled bags so they can be reassembled easily later. For items with glass panels or mirrors, apply protective wrapping and make sure they are marked as fragile. This extra level of organisation can help prevent avoidable damage.

It is also worth measuring doorways, hallways, and lifts before moving day. Canary Wharf properties can have modern but compact layouts, which means large furniture may need careful manoeuvring. A quick measurement check can reveal whether an item needs to be dismantled or angled differently for safe transport.

Useful furniture preparation checklist

  • Disconnect and secure appliances in advance
  • Empty wardrobes, cabinets, and drawers before lifting
  • Wrap table legs and chair edges to reduce scuffs
  • Protect mirrors, frames, and glass surfaces with padding
  • Store hardware in sealed bags and label them clearly

Managing Access, Parking, and Timing in Canary Wharf

Loading bay and parking coordination for Canary Wharf removals

Access planning is one of the most important aspects of house removals Canary Wharf residents should not overlook. Because the area is busy and highly regulated, parking your removal van may require permission or advance coordination. Failing to secure the right access can lead to delays, added stress, and even extra charges if the move takes longer than expected.

Many buildings have dedicated loading bays or service entrances, but these often need to be booked in advance. Some developments also require the use of service lifts, which may only be available during specific time slots. Confirming these details early helps your moving team work efficiently and avoid disruption to other residents.

Timing is equally important. Early morning or off-peak periods may be preferable for house removals in Canary Wharf, especially if your route involves busy roads or limited stopping spaces. A removal company with local experience can recommend practical timings that suit both your property and the surrounding traffic conditions.

Costs and Value: What Affects House Removals Canary Wharf Pricing?

Pricing is always a key consideration when arranging house removals in Canary Wharf. The total cost usually depends on several factors, including the size of your property, the number of items being moved, the distance between addresses, and whether additional services such as packing or storage are required. More complex moves may also cost more because they take longer and require more resources.

Access conditions can influence the quote as well. If a property has restricted parking, multiple flights of stairs, or limited lift access, the move may require extra labour or more time. Similarly, moves carried out during busy periods or with very tight scheduling may be priced differently from standard relocations.

Although budget matters, it is important to focus on value rather than price alone. A cheap service that damages furniture or arrives unprepared can end up costing more in the long run.
